For how long do I have to flea and worm my dog for every month? I know it then goes to once a year at a certain age but I don't know at what age that is? He's almost 6 month old and I've been fleaing and worming him every month, also, are there any other vaccinations he should have? He's had both sets from the vet but I don't know if there are any more that he should have, he won't be going into kennels or anything like that I just want to make sure he's protected. Thanks

In the US we recommend the DHPP vaccine (distemper, parvo, hepatitis and parainfluenza) every 3-4 weeks starting at 6-8 weeks of age until 2 past 12 weeks. That vaccine lasts for a year. Then 1 year later it is given again and is good for 3 years. The Rabies vaccine is given between 12-16 weeks of age, The first rabies is good for 1 year then they are good for 3 years. There are elective vaccines that you can choose from which depends on your dogs life stype: Bordatella, canine flu, leptospirosis, and lyme. We recommend heartworm preventative in the US starting at 8 weeks of age and it be given monthly year round life long. Flea and tick medication is usually in a monthly form-either as a chewable pill or topical application and how long you give it depends on your weather year round. If it never gets cold and fleas and ticks are always present then we recommend you give it monthly year round life long. There is a flea and tick collar that is good for 8 months (Seresto). I do not know of a once year dewormer or flea medication. The heartworm monthly pill has a dewormer in it. As far as deworming monthly we usually stop that when the puppy is a few months old as long as the stool samples are negative for parasite. So maybe drop off a stool sample to be sure there are no worms. I hope this helps.
